Terrestrial radio stations are pirates, says RIAA

Posted: 25 Jun 2008 09:49 PM CDT

"... [T]errestrial radio stations have legally played music without paying royalties on the principle that listeners who hear a song they like will go buy it. The record industry, facing declining revenues, wants to reverse that law and, accordingly, the RIAA has declared that radio stations are pirates because they don't pay those royalties.

Humyo Provides 30GB of Free Online Storage

Posted: 25 Jun 2008 06:10 PM CDT

Web site Humyo offers 30GB of free online storage with a small and inconsequential catch: 25 of the 30GB must be media files, like music and videos. The remaining 5GB are reserved for non-media files and documents. Since most of our hard drive space is eaten by media, this won't likely be a problem.

Bad News for Music at Starbucks

Posted: 25 Jun 2008 05:15 PM CDT

Starbucks, which already scaled back its once-grand plans to turn itself into an entertainment hub, is going to shrink its cd and dvd plans again. New is, that by September of this year, the company will have dumped nearly all of its in-store music cd and music "card" selections. That means no more racks offering multiple CD
